Filter by
SubjectRequired
LanguageRequired
The language used throughout the course, in both instruction and assessments.
Learning ProductRequired
LevelRequired
DurationRequired
SkillsRequired
SubtitlesRequired
EducatorRequired
Explore the App Design Course Catalog
Status: Free TrialUniversity of Colorado Boulder
Skills you'll gain: Object Oriented Design, JUnit, Object Oriented Programming (OOP), Software Design Patterns, Java, Unified Modeling Language, Software Design, Java Programming, Software Architecture, Model View Controller, Conceptual Design
Status: Free TrialArizona State University
Skills you'll gain: Engineering Design Process, Engineering Drawings, Prototyping, Drafting and Engineering Design, Mechanical Drawings, Computer-Aided Design, Technical Drawing
Status: Free TrialUniversity of California San Diego
Skills you'll gain: Supervised Learning, Feature Engineering, Predictive Modeling, Predictive Analytics, Data Manipulation, Applied Machine Learning, Design Thinking, Machine Learning Algorithms, Scikit Learn (Machine Learning Library), Data Science, Data Cleansing, Classification And Regression Tree (CART), Regression Analysis, Tensorflow, Statistical Methods, Deep Learning
Status: PreviewÉcole Polytechnique Fédérale de Lausanne
Skills you'll gain: Scala Programming, Functional Design, Software Design Patterns, Data Structures, Simulations
Status: Free TrialUniversity of Colorado Boulder
Skills you'll gain: Logo Design, Color Theory, Graphic Design, Image Quality, Graphic and Visual Design, Creative Design, Design, Design Elements And Principles, Digital Design, File Management
Status: NewStatus: Free TrialSkills you'll gain: Unity Engine, 3D Assets, Video Game Development, Virtual Environment, Computer Graphics, Performance Tuning, Visualization (Computer Graphics), Maintainability, C# (Programming Language), Debugging, Scripting
Status: PreviewSkills you'll gain: 3D Modeling, Computer-Aided Design, Mechanical Design, Simulation and Simulation Software, Engineering Drawings, Prototyping, Engineering Software, Manufacturing Processes, Engineering Analysis
Status: NewStatus: Free TrialSkills you'll gain: Adobe Premiere, Post-Production, Video Production, Video Editing, Motion Graphics, Animations, Storytelling, Music, Timelines
Status: NewStatus: Free TrialSkillshare
Skills you'll gain: Unreal Engine, Animations, Animation and Game Design, Virtual Environment, Game Design, 3D Modeling, 3D Assets, Motion Graphics, Video Game Development, Timelines, Prototyping, Data Import/Export, Creativity, User Interface (UI), Interactive Design
Status: NewStatus: PreviewSkills you'll gain: People Analytics, Data Validation, Data Processing, Workforce Management, Advanced Analytics

Coursera Project Network
Skills you'll gain: Canva (Software), Animations, Instagram, Content Creation, Facebook, Social Media, Social Media Content, Social Media Management, Design, Marketing Materials, Graphic Design, Digital Marketing
Status: FreeCoursera Project Network
Skills you'll gain: Bootstrap (Front-End Framework), Responsive Web Design, Hypertext Markup Language (HTML), Mockups, Web Development, Web Design, Cascading Style Sheets (CSS), Web Development Tools, User Interface (UI) Design
In summary, here are 10 of our most popular app design courses
- Object-Oriented Analysis and Design: Patterns and Principles: University of Colorado Boulder
- Using Rapid Prototyping in the Engineering Design Process: Arizona State University
- Design Thinking and Predictive Analytics for Data Products: University of California San Diego
- Functional Program Design in Scala (Scala 2 version): École Polytechnique Fédérale de Lausanne
- Graphic Elements of Design: Color Theory and Image Formats: University of Colorado Boulder
- Unity: Design Voxel Environments with Marching Squares: EDUCBA
- Intro to Siemens NX: Engineering Essentials and Part Design: Siemens
- The Art of Film Editing: Visual Effects & Sound Design: Skillshare
- Design a 3D Video Game in Unreal Engine: Skillshare
- R: Design & Evaluate Random Forests for Attrition: EDUCBA










